musicfelon.com
Tegan and Sara, 11/15/2017, Paramount, Austin, Photos – Write-up
Written by Bang Ho Tegan and Sara embarked on the tenth anniversary of their fifth album “The Con”, stopping for two sold out nights at the Paramount. While the venue was atypic…